Window well rep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the structural integrity of window wells, which are installed around basement windows to prevent water intrusion and provide safe egress. These services often involve replacing damaged or corroded metal or plastic wells, sealing leaks, and ensuring the wells are properly aligned and secure. Proper repair helps protect the basement from water damage, mold growth, and foundation issues by preventing water from pooling around the window area and seeping inside.

The primary problems addressed by window well repair include corrosion, cracks, leaks, and displacement of the well structure. Over time, exposure to moisture and the elements can cause metal wells to rust or deteriorate, while plastic wells may crack or become dislodged. Repair services also tackle issues related to debris buildup or improper installation that can obstruct drainage or compromise the well’s effectiveness. Restoring the window well’s condition helps maintain a dry basement environment and prevents costly water damage repairs.

Properties that typically utilize window well repair services include residential homes with basements, especially those with below-grade windows. These are common in older houses where window wells may have become compromised over time. Additionally, multi-family dwellings, commercial buildings, and properties with walk-out basements often require window well maintenance and repairs to ensure safety and proper drainage. The overview below groups typical Window Wells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Franklin, WI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Replacement Costs - Replacing a damaged or severely corroded window well typically ranges from $300 to $800, depending on size and material. For example, a standard well in Franklin, WI, might cost around $500 for materials and installation.

Repair Expenses - Minor repairs such as sealing leaks or patching rust usually cost between $100 and $400. The exact price depends on the extent of damage and the type of repair needed.

Material Costs - The cost of materials like plastic, metal, or concrete for window wells varies from $50 to $300. Choosing higher-end materials can increase overall repair expenses.

Labor Fees - Labor charges for window well repairs generally range from $75 to $150 per hour. The total cost depends on the complexity and duration of the repair project.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common issues with window wells? Common problems include rust, leaks, blockages, and structural damage that can affect their functionality and appearance.

How can window wells be repaired? Local service providers typically assess the damage and perform repairs such as patching leaks, replacing rusted components, or installing new covers.

Is it necessary to replace a damaged window well? Replacement may be recommended if the existing well is severely corroded, cracked, or no longer provides proper drainage and protection.

What materials are used for window well repairs? Repairs often involve materials like galvanized steel, plastic, or concrete, chosen based on the extent of damage and the specific needs of the property.

How long do window well repairs usually take? Repair duration varies depending on the extent of damage, but most repairs can be completed within a few hours to a day by local contractors.
